Department Definition:
The Facilities, Maintenance, and Warehousing Section ensures that government schools across Abu Dhabi operate in safe, efficient, and well-maintained environments. The section oversees building condition assessments, preventive and corrective maintenance programs, and the supervision of construction and infrastructure projects. It manages service and maintenance contracts, monitors contractor performance, and ensures compliance with technical and safety standards. In addition, the section is responsible for warehouse operations, inventory control, and fixed asset management in line with approved policies and governance frameworks, supporting operational continuity and high-quality learning environments.
Main Job Duties & Responsibilities:
- Conduct routine inspections of electrical systems across assigned schools, including power distribution, lighting, emergency systems, and low-current systems.
- Plan and oversee preventive, corrective, and emergency maintenance of electrical infrastructure.
- Supervise on-site electrical works and ensure compliance with approved drawings, specifications, and safety regulations.
- Review contractors technical submissions, method statements, and progress reports, ensuring quality and timeline adherence.
- Ensure compliance with local electrical codes, load requirements, and energy efficiency standards.
- Coordinate with school leadership to schedule works with minimal disruption to academic activities.
- Monitor electrical-related work orders through approved systems and ensure timely resolution.
- Identify upgrade needs, load enhancements, or system replacements and incorporate them into annual planning.
- Support the preparation of technical specifications, scopes of work, and cost estimates (BOQs) for electrical contracts.
- Monitor energy consumption patterns and recommend efficiency improvements where applicable.
- Conduct inspections prior to handover and certify completion of electrical works.
- Support asset verification of electrical systems and ensure accurate documentation and records.

Skills, Qualifications & Experience:
- Bachelor s degree in Electrical Engineering.
- Professional certifications in Project Management, Facilities Management, Energy Management are an advantage.
- Minimum 5 8 years of experience in electrical maintenance and project supervision, preferably within schools, public buildings, or large facilities.
- Experience in managing electrical contractors, reviewing technical submissions, and certifying payments.
- Practical experience in preventive and reactive maintenance environments, including emergency response situations.
- Strong technical knowledge of power distribution systems, lighting systems, emergency power (generators/UPS), and low-current systems (fire alarm, data, CCTV where applicable).
- Solid understanding of electrical regulations, safety compliance, and load management.
- Proficiency in engineering design and project management software and maintenance management systems.
- Strong analytical, reporting, coordination, and multi-site management skills.
